The National Weather Service in Gray, Maine says, "A Blizzard Warning means severe weather conditions are expected or occurring. Falling and blowing snow with strong winds and poor visibilities are likely. This will lead to whiteout conditions...making travel extremely dangerous. Do not travel. If you must travel...have a winter survival kit with you. If you get stranded...stay with your vehicle. Some coastal flooding is also possible."
